Trilogy Metals Positioned to Meet Surging Copper Demand Through Alaska Mining Projects

Trilogy Metals Inc. holds a 50% joint venture interest in Ambler Metals, placing the company at the center of developing the Upper Kobuk Mineral Projects in Alaska, one of North America's most promising copper districts. The International Energy Agency projects that copper demand from clean energy technologies will more than double by 2040, driven by the expansion of electric vehicles, renewable energy capacity, and grid infrastructure modernization. This projected surge makes Trilogy's projects in the Ambler Mining District strategically important for meeting future copper needs.

The company's financial position supports its development efforts, with Trilogy Metals reporting $24.6 million in cash as of May 31, 2025, alongside a Base Shelf Prospectus and a $25 million ATM Program that ensures financial flexibility for ongoing and future projects. Development focus remains on the Arctic and Bornite deposits within the district, known for their high-grade copper deposits that represent critical assets in the global copper supply chain. Collaborative exploration agreements with local Alaska Native Corporations underscore Trilogy's commitment to responsible and inclusive resource development. The Ambler Mining District's rich copper-dominant deposits gain additional significance as the world increasingly relies on copper for clean energy technologies. With the global shift toward renewable energy and electrification accelerating copper demand, Trilogy Metals' advancements in Alaska represent a timely response to emerging market needs, positioning the company to contribute substantially to North America's copper production capacity during the energy transition.
